Puzzling out climate change: Exploring solutions to reduce transportation emissions
Summary of the article
Shreyaa Raghavan, an Accenture Fellow at MIT, is applying machine learning and optimization techniques to tackle emissions in the transportation sector, which contributes approximately 30% of greenhouse gas emissions. Her journey in problem-solving has evolved from computer science to addressing significant climate challenges, utilizing interdisciplinary collaboration to develop sustainable transportation systems.
